High-energy ionising radiation initiated decomposition of acetovanillone

Hydroxyl radical, hydrated electron and hydrogen atom intermediates of water radiolysis react with acetovanillone with rate coefficients of (1.05 +/- 0.1) x 10(10), (3.5 +/- 0.5) x 10(9) and (1.7 +/- 0.2) x 10(10) mol(-1) dm(3) s(-1). Hydroxyl radical and hydrogen atom attach to the ring forming cyclohexadienyl type radicals. The hydroxyl-cyclohexadienyl radical formed in hydroxyl radical reaction in dissolved oxygen free solution partly transforms to phenoxyl radical. In the presence of O-2 phenoxyl radical formation and ring destruction are observed. Hydrated electron in O-2 free solution attaches to the carbonyl oxygen and undergoes protonation yielding benzyl type radical. In air saturated 0.5 mmol dm(-3) solution using 15 kGy dose most part of acetovanillone is degraded, for complete mineralisation five times higher dose is required. The experiments clearly show that acetovanillone can be efficiently removed from water by applying irradiation technology. (C) 2011 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
